Frequently Asked Questions

What are plastic furniture covers and why do people use them?
Plastic furniture covers are custom-fitted vinyl or clear plastic pieces that protect upholstered furniture from wear, stains, and spills. They're particularly common in New York City homes where furniture gets heavy daily use and needs to stay in good condition for years.
Can furniture reupholstery shops also make custom vinyl covers?
Some can, though it's a specialty not every shop offers. Shops like Jesse's that specifically work with plastic and vinyl materials have the equipment and experience to produce fitted covers that look clean and professional, not like an afterthought.
How long do plastic furniture covers last?
Quality vinyl covers can last many years with normal use. They're designed to take the wear that would otherwise hit the fabric underneath, so when they eventually show age, the furniture itself is still in good shape.
Is it possible to reupholster furniture with a vinyl or faux leather fabric?
Absolutely. Vinyl and faux leather are popular choices for high-traffic pieces because they're easy to wipe clean and hold up well to daily use. A good upholsterer can work with these materials to produce a result that looks polished, not cheap.
What's the cost difference between reupholstering and getting a plastic cover?
Plastic covers are generally less expensive than full reupholstery since there's no disassembly or structural work involved. If your furniture's fabric is still in decent shape but you want protection, a cover is a cost-effective option.
Do Brooklyn upholstery shops work with both residential and commercial clients?
Most do. Commercial clients like building managers, restaurant owners, and offices often need durable upholstery solutions for high-use furniture. A shop experienced with vinyl and protective coverings is especially useful for commercial applications.
